A cross stitch thread organizer design should let a customer identify, remove, use and return every floss shade without relying on guesswork. The organizer is not only a packing accessory. It is a visual control that connects the thread inventory to the symbol key, reduces similar-color errors and keeps the remaining material usable through the project.
Map the mistakes the organizer must prevent
Begin with an error map rather than a favorite card shape. Review the artwork and identify shades that are visually close, colors used in small isolated areas, blended stitches, backstitch threads and any symbol that a beginner could confuse. Note when a shade first appears and whether it returns later. The design should make the highest-risk decisions the easiest to perform correctly.
Consider the full customer sequence. A user opens the kit, matches a physical thread to a chart reference, removes a workable length, separates strands, stitches, and stores the remainder. Errors can enter at each point. Loose bundles may look clear during factory packing but become mixed after the first session. A beautiful organizer may fail if thread catches during removal or if printed identifiers are hidden by loops.
- Adjacent shades that differ only slightly in value or hue.
- Symbols with similar shapes or small printed details.
- Colors used for only a few stitches.
- Threads required again after a long gap in the pattern.
- Special strands used for outlines, highlights or blending.
Choose the organizer architecture
Common formats include punched cards, slotted cards, bobbins, compartment trays and pre-sorted bundles attached to a labeled strip. Each architecture changes the way thread is loaded and removed. A punched card is compact, but crowded holes can tangle long loops. A bobbin controls loose floss well, but adds winding work and may create strong folds. A tray protects separation but increases package volume.
Score formats against the actual kit instead of selecting one rule for every product. A small pattern with eight distinct shades can use a simple card. A detailed design with many near-neighbor colors may need more spacing, grouped sections or a tray. If the kit is positioned for travel, thread retention after repeated opening matters more than a display that only looks orderly at first unboxing.
| Format | Strength | Watch point |
|---|---|---|
| Punched card | Compact and easy to scan | Loops can overlap or pull through |
| Slotted card | Fast loading and removal | Slots may release thread in transit |
| Bobbins | Controls loose remaining floss | Requires winding and more handling |
| Compartment tray | Strong physical separation | Uses more package space |
| Labeled bundles | Simple for low color counts | Harder to return partial strands neatly |
Build a visual identification hierarchy
Use more than one signal to identify a shade. Position, a printed code, the chart symbol and a color group can reinforce one another. Do not rely on printed color swatches alone because ink, screen and lighting differences can make close shades unreliable. The physical floss must remain the primary material reference.
Arrange the organizer in a deliberate order. A light-to-dark sequence may help compare neighboring values, while chart order may reduce searching during the pattern. Another option groups colors by motif or stitching stage. Choose the logic that matches the instructions, then use it consistently across the organizer, chart legend and component list.
- Assign every shade one stable identifier.
- Pair that identifier with the exact chart symbol.
- Place risky similar shades apart or add a separator.
- Mark special-use threads with a distinct role cue.
- Verify that all references agree after artwork revisions.
Control spacing, holes and thread retention
Prototype the organizer with the actual number and length of thread bundles. Hole diameter, edge finish, spacing and card stiffness affect performance. A hole that is too small can abrade or compress the floss. A large hole may allow the loop to release. Closely spaced holes can turn separate shades into one tangled mass when the card moves inside the package.
Inspect cut edges and printed surfaces. Paper dust, rough fiber edges, burrs or wet ink can transfer to pale thread. Test the card after normal bending and humidity exposure. If the organizer uses folded board, make sure the fold does not crush loaded floss or hide identifiers. Thread should release without forcing the user to pull the entire bundle through a narrow opening.
- Hole or slot dimensions and accepted tolerance.
- Minimum spacing between loaded bundles.
- Board thickness, stiffness and edge quality.
- Maximum loaded thread length per position.
- Retention after shaking, shipping and repeated use.
Design for strand removal and return
Cross stitch floss is often divided into strands, so the organizer should support partial use. Ask beginners to remove a practical length, separate the required strands and store the rest. Observe whether remaining floss stays identified or becomes a loose, anonymous piece. If the organizer only works before the first cut, it is a presentation insert rather than a complete working system.
Decide how the instructions will handle partial lengths. Users may return them to the original hole, park them in a temporary area or discard lengths below a stated minimum. A small parking zone can help, but it must not resemble a new color position. If several blended colors are used, provide a clear method for keeping prepared combinations separate from original shades.
| User action | Failure signal | Design response |
|---|---|---|
| Remove one length | Neighboring loops pull out | Increase spacing or improve retention |
| Separate strands | Remaining bundle tangles | Adjust loop length and handling guidance |
| Return a partial length | Shade identity is lost | Add a defined parking position |
| Close the package | Thread escapes or knots | Add protection or change pack orientation |
Connect the organizer to packing control
The same design should help the factory verify contents. Create a master loading map that shows every organizer position, shade identity and required quantity. Packing staff should not have to interpret the consumer chart while kitting. Use controlled samples for similar colors and define lighting or comparison conditions when visual distinction is difficult.
Total floss weight cannot prove that the correct shades are present. Count positions, verify shade placement and use weight only as a secondary check. If several lengths share one hole, specify the count or folded bundle construction. A missing small accent may barely change total mass but can stop the customer near the end of the project.
- Master organizer diagram with position numbers.
- Approved physical floss references.
- Required lengths, folds or bundles per position.
- In-process check before the organizer is enclosed.
- Final comparison with the chart legend revision.
Run a blind setup test
Give a complete sample kit to testers who have not seen the development files. Ask them to identify the first required color, remove the correct thread and begin the pattern using only the customer materials. Record time, questions, wrong selections and any place they turn back to compare shades. Do not explain the intended organizer logic during the test.
Continue long enough to include a color change and a returned partial strand. The first selection may be easy because the organizer is pristine; the second session shows whether the system survives real use. Test in ordinary home lighting as well as the development studio. Close shades that look distinct under bright inspection lamps may become confusing near a warm household light.
This is where the cross stitch thread organizer design should be approved as part of the instructions, not as separate packaging artwork. Freeze the successful loading sequence, identifiers and handling method together. If the pattern legend changes, the organizer needs a linked revision review.
Stress the system before production
Shake the packed kit, drop the retail box within the agreed handling test and reopen it. Confirm that bundles remain in their positions and printed identifiers are readable. Repeat removal from the most crowded positions. Store samples for a practical period to check whether tight bends, coatings or board contact leave marks on pale floss.
Challenge the design with likely substitutions. A slightly thicker floss bundle may overcrowd a hole, while a longer cut length may tangle. A board stock change can alter slot grip. Do not accept these as equivalent based on appearance alone. Recheck loading, retention and customer handling when material or dimensions change.

Frequently asked questions
Should threads be arranged by color or chart order?
Choose the order that reduces customer searching and errors for the specific pattern. Whichever logic is selected must match the organizer, chart legend, instructions and factory loading map.
Are printed color swatches enough to identify floss?
No. Printing and lighting can change perceived color. Use stable codes and symbols, and retain approved physical floss as the material reference for production checks.
How should very similar shades be handled?
Place them apart, add clear identifiers and test selection in ordinary lighting. A divider or grouped label can help, but users should not need to distinguish them from color appearance alone.
What makes an organizer beginner-friendly?
It makes the first color obvious, releases one length without disturbing others, preserves shade identity after cutting and gives partial strands a clear return or parking method.
When does the organizer need reapproval?
Reapprove it after changes to the floss list, shade sequence, chart symbols, cut lengths, organizer dimensions, board material, printing, packaging orientation or instructions.
